PHP从mysql获取数据并将其放入<select> </select>

时间:2013-11-07 05:23:56

标签: php mysql

任何人都可以告诉我,如何通过php从mysql中获取名称,然后将所有这些名称放在hmtl select标签中供用户选择一个名称

3 个答案:

答案 0 :(得分:1)

使用foreach

echo "<select name='username'>"; 
 while($row=mysql_fetch_array($r))
  {
  $user=array( $row['fieldname']);
  foreach($user as $val)
   {
      echo "<option value='\$val\'>".$val."</option>";
   }  
  }
 echo "</select>";  

希望这有帮助

答案 1 :(得分:0)

检查here

提示

    // sql connection here
    $query="SELECT * FROM emp";
    $result=mysql_query($query);
    while($r=mysql_fetch_array($result)
    {
      echo $r[0];
      // all the row that u want to fetch
    }

答案 2 :(得分:-1)

使用PDO。它允许您从SQL访问数据,然后可以在select中输出。